Grumpig Weakness
Type-wise, Grumpig takes extra damage from Bug, Ghost, and Dark. Thick Fat reduces Fire/Ice damage, further improving the defensive spread. Grumpig's special bulk (base 110 Sp.Def) helps absorb special-type weaknesses, though physical moves exploit the lower Defense.
| Damage | Types |
|---|---|
| 2x (Weak) | Bug, Ghost, Dark |
| 0.5x (Resist) | Fighting, Psychic |

Grumpig Evolutions
Grumpig is what Spoink becomes. Breed it for Spoink eggs (average hatch time). A massive partner pool for breeding via one egg group. Eggs are average hatch time. The evolution from Spoink pushed Grumpig to 470 total stats. Defense saw the largest single gain at +30. View every chain in the Evolution Chart.

Grumpig Sun & Moon Guide
In Sun & Moon, Grumpig looks average on paper at 470 BST. But Thick Fat is why it sees play. Build around that and it pulls its weight. C-Tier on our tier list. Psychic with Leftovers is the standard set.
In Sun & Moon, Grumpig's biggest threats include Heracross (Bug), Misdreavus (Ghost), and Houndoom (Dark), all carrying super-effective STAB moves.
Grumpig gets Thick Fat, Own Tempo, and Gluttony. But Thick Fat is the one that matters. It's the centerpiece of every viable set. Build around that.
Grumpig is a special attacker with base 90 Sp. Atk. Enough bulk to take a hit or two, too. Speed tells the real story. Base 80 Speed is workable. Faster than some, slower than many.
